Ok, I'm completely confused on this setup now. Creating 2 pressure zones does seem like a good idea, this would allow both radiators to get cool, fresh air. But, beyond the idea, I don't understand the design.
In you last post, you show pictures of an undertray, which is completely blocking the air under the radiator. If I understand that correctly, air is supposed to come in the front, then down through the radiator. If there's a big undertray there, that's not going to happen, the air is just going to go over the rad. Also, why are the fans on top of the radiator? I'd guess to keep them safe from the road, but pusher fans are never as efficient as pullers. Also, like it was said before, the pressure zone under the car changes with speed. Especially if you lower the car and have a lip. That lip is made specifically to make a high pressure zone, that could completely kill any flow through the rad.
Having said all that, you are right when you say this is all speculation until you get it on the road. I love to see all these different v-mount setups. Keep it up!
